About the Structural Engineer role

Explore a world of opportunity in structural engineering jobs, where professionals serve as the essential architects of safety and stability for the built environment. Structural engineers are the masterminds behind the frameworks that allow buildings, bridges, and infrastructure to stand strong against gravity, wind, seismic forces, and time. This critical profession blends advanced physics and mathematics with creative problem-solving to design structures that are not only safe and efficient but also often iconic. For those with a meticulous mind and a passion for tangible creation, a career in structural engineering offers a rewarding path to literally shaping the world around us.

The core responsibility of a structural engineer is to analyze, design, plan, and oversee the construction of structural components and systems. This begins with understanding architectural visions and translating them into viable structural solutions. Daily tasks typically involve performing complex calculations to determine loads and stresses, selecting appropriate materials like steel, concrete, timber, or masonry, and creating detailed drawings and specifications for construction teams. They use sophisticated industry-standard software for modeling, analysis, and design to simulate how structures will behave under various conditions. Beyond new builds, structural engineers are also vital in assessing existing structures for refurbishment, renovation, or compliance with updated codes, ensuring longevity and safety.

A successful career in structural engineering jobs is built on a strong foundation of specific skills and qualifications. Typically, entry requires at least a bachelor’s degree in civil or structural engineering, with many professionals pursuing a master’s degree for advanced knowledge. Achieving Chartered Engineer status through professional institutions is a common and respected career milestone that signifies a high level of competence and commitment. Key technical skills include a deep, practical understanding of relevant building codes, standards (such as Eurocodes or other regional equivalents), and regulations. Proficiency in BIM (Building Information Modeling) software like Revit, alongside analytical tools such as Tekla, Robot, or similar packages, is increasingly essential. Crucially, structural engineers must possess sharp analytical abilities, an unwavering attention to detail, and a proactive, solution-focused mindset. They must communicate complex technical information clearly to architects, contractors, clients, and regulatory authorities, making collaboration and commercial awareness vital traits.

Whether contributing to sleek skyscrapers, essential public infrastructure, or sensitive heritage projects, structural engineers enjoy diverse and impactful careers. The profession demands a balance of office-based design work and site visits for inspection and liaison, offering variety and the profound satisfaction of seeing designs realized. For individuals driven by innovation, safety, and legacy, exploring structural engineer jobs opens the door to a profession where your work provides the literal backbone for society’s development and progress.
